Which NC State swimmers are representing Team USA at the 2025 World Championships, when to watch

NC State swimming has been one of the more consistent programs on campus in Raleigh. Now, it has a pair of current and former athletes set to compete at the World Championships over the next week in Singapore.
Former Wolfpack standout Katharine Berkoff, who earned two medals at the Paris Olympics, headlines the duo, while redshirt junior Quintin McCarty will join her on Team USA.
Berkoff, a 16-time All-American during her five-year career at NC State, is slated to represent Team USA in the 50-meter backstroke and 100-meter backstroke events on the world’s biggest stage this year. Berkoff won the 50-meter American title with a country record 26.97 to become the first under 27 seconds donning the stars and stripes.
McCarty, meanwhile, will represent Team USA in the 50-meter backstroke, an event he won in the U.S. Championships in 24.34 during the June event in Indianapolis. This marks the 11-time All-American and six-time ACC champion’s first trip to either an Olympics or World Championships in the pool in his career.
In addition to the two swimmers, NC State head coach Braden Holloway, the 10-time ACC Coach of the Year, is in charge of Team USA in Singapore, his second stint in the role after he served in it during the 2019 World Championships.

“It’s an incredible honor to be named Head Coach for Team USA at the 2025 World Swimming Championships,” Holloway said. “Representing our country on the world stage is both a privilege and a responsibility I hold with great respect. I’m excited to lead this remarkable group of athletes as we pursue excellence, unity, and gold for the red, white, and blue.”
The 2025 World Championships run from July 26 to August 3 in Singapore. All sessions will be available to watch live and on demand on Peacock.
